CALL
CALL
CALL <macro name>, [<arg 1>, <arg 2>, <arg 3> ( max 10 arguments )]


Call another macro file from within a macro.

Parameters

<macro name>
Name of the macro file, must be in double quotes.
[<arg 1>]
A value to be passed to another macro, or a variable to receive a value passed back from the macro that is called.
[<arg 2>]
A value to be passed to another macro, or a variable to receive a value passed back from the macro that is called.
[<arg 3>]
A value to be passed to another macro, or a variable to receive a value passed back from the macro that is called.


You can use between zero and 10 arguments.

Example

CALL "line.mac" r1, q7, tt
